Main Content

PHY Modeling

Physical layer options, parameterization, and waveform generation

WLAN Toolbox™ provides functions for modeling 802.11™ physical layer processing. Format configuration objects are used to parameterize these functions and to create WLAN waveforms compliant with IEEE® 802.11 standards.

Apps

WLAN Waveform GeneratorCreate, impair, visualize, and export WLAN waveforms

Functions

expand all

wlanEHTTBConfigConfigure EHT TB transmission
wlanEHTMUConfigConfigure EHT MU transmission
wlanHEMUConfigConfigure HE MU transmission
wlanHESUConfigConfigure HE SU or HE ER SU transmission
wlanHETBConfigConfigure HE TB transmission
wlanWURConfigConfigure WUR transmission
wlanDMGConfigConfigure DMG transmission
wlanS1GConfigConfigure S1G transmission
wlanVHTConfigConfigure VHT transmission
wlanHTConfigConfigure HT transmission
wlanNonHTConfigConfigure non-HT transmission
wlanHERecoveryConfigStore parameters recovered from HE transmission
compressionModeCompression mode of EHT TB configuration
getActiveSubchannelIndexActive subchannel indices
getNDPFeedbackConfigurationValid HE TB feedback NDP PHY configuration
getNumPostFECPaddingBitsCalculate required number of post-FEC padding bits
getPSDULengthCalculate HE or WUR PSDU length
getTRSConfigurationValid HE TB PHY configuration in response to triggering frame containing TRS Control subfield
numPostFECPaddingBitsRequired number of post-FEC padding bits
packetFormat WLAN packet format
phyType Return DMG PHY modulation type
psduLengthEHT PSDU length
ruInfoResource unit allocation information
showAllocationResource unit allocation
transmitTimePacket transmission time
wlanAPEPLengthCalculate APEP length in octets
wlanPSDULengthCalculate PSDU length in octets
wlanWaveformGeneratorGenerate WLAN waveform
wlanSampleRateNominal sample rate
wlanScrambleScramble and descramble binary input sequence
wlanConstellationMapConstellation mapping
wlanConstellationDemapConstellation demapping
wlanBCCInterleaveInterleave binary convolutionally encoded input
wlanBCCDeinterleaveDeinterleave binary convolutionally interleaved input
wlanStreamParseStream-parse encoded streams
wlanStreamDeparseStream-deparse spatial streams
wlanSegmentParseBitsSegment-parse data bits
wlanSegmentDeparseBitsSegment-deparse data bits
wlanSegmentDeparseSymbolsSegment-deparse data subcarriers
wlanSegmentParseSymbolsSegment-parse data subcarriers
wlanBCCEncodeConvolutionally encode binary data
wlanBCCDecodeConvolutionally decode input data
wlanGolaySequenceGenerate Golay sequence

Topics

Waveform Generation and Reception

Parameterization

Processing Chain